Senior Full Stack Developer

  Central Malta  |  €40,000 - €50,000 Annually 

Our client is looking for a skilled Senior Full Stack Software Developer to join their dynamic team. The successful candidate will play a crucial role in creating and maintaining important software solutions for the company's success. 

 

Your key responsibilities include:

  • Develop end-to-end software solutions using .NET Core, .NET, SQL, React, microservices, and JavaScript/Typescript.
  • Optimize database queries using strong SQL skills, particularly with Microsoft SQL.
  • Implement efficient solutions for complex business rules and logic.
  • Build internal interfaces with React, prioritizing functionality over design perfection.
  • Design, develop, and maintain components within a scalable microservices architecture.
  • Proficiently use JavaScript and Typescript for seamless frontend-backend integration.
  • Employ state management tools like Redux for efficient application state management.
  • Utilize message queuing systems like Microsoft Service Bus for reliable service communication.
  • Collaborate effectively with the team using Git for code management and version control.

Requirements

  • Experience as a Full Stack Software Developer, with a focus on .NET, SQL, React, and microservices.
  • Experience in the DevOps domain, especially with Azure DevOps and Azure apps.
  • Skills in writing unit tests and integration tests to ensure code quality and reliability.

Education and Experience

  • Bachelor's degree in Computer Science or a related field.

Benefits

  • Health Insurance
  • Eployee Assistance Program
  • Hybrid Work
  • Flexible Working

Job Reference: LD118


  • Category
    Software Development
  • Job type
    Full Time
  • Employment level
    Experienced (3 years +)
  • Employer industry
    Education & Training
  • Languages
    English
  • Job Reference
    LD118
  • Closing Date
    30/04/2024
  • Date Published
    11/01/2024
  • Status
    Evaluating CVs

Benchmark Your Salary

By using this site, you consent to the use of cookies to improve your user experience through analytics and personalised marketing efforts.